What is the slope of a line of best fit if its equation is y = 5x – 4?

The slope - intercept form of a line is generally expressed as y = mx + b. m and b are the slope and y-intercept, respectively. The given equation, y = 5x - 4 is in this form. Thus, the slope of the line that best fits the equation is 5.
